Babolat Pure Aero 100 (2026)
The racquet that launched a thousand topspin forehands — now better than ever. The Babolat Pure Aero 2026 is the flagship of the Aero family and the go-to frame for baseline players who want explosive spin, easy power, and the kind of pace that pushes opponents behind the baseline and keeps them there. For 2026, Babolat redesigned the throat geometry to reduce drag by approximately 6%, making an already fast-swinging frame even more explosive through the hitting zone. The result is more racquet head speed at contact, which translates directly into heavier topspin and more penetrating groundstrokes. Updated Flax 2.0 fiber technology is placed strategically in the frame for better shock absorption and a softer, more arm-friendly feel — a noticeable upgrade over previous generations. With a 100 sq in. head, a sub-325 swingweight, and an open 16/19 string pattern, the Pure Aero makes spin accessible. FSI Spin Technology combines Babolat's Woofer system with spin-specific grommets to increase string snapback and dwell time — meaning the frame is actively working with you to get more revolutions on every ball. It's powerful enough to hurt opponents, but forgiving and maneuverable enough that you don't need a tour-level swing to feel the benefits. Best for: Intermediate to advanced players (NTRP 3.0–4.5) with modern topspin games, semi-Western or Western grips, and a baseline-first style who want maximum spin with a blend of power and accessibility. Specs: Head Size: 100 in² / 645 cm² Weight: 300g / 10.6oz (unstrung) Balance: 4pts Head Light Beam: 23/26/23mm String Pattern: 16/19 Flex: 68 RA Length: 27 inches Composition: Graphite + Flax 2.0 Fiber
